<h2 id="min_bytes_for_wide_part">
  min\_bytes\_for\_wide\_part
</h2>

<SettingsInfoBlock type="UInt64" default_value="10485760" />

Minimum number of bytes/rows in a data part that can be stored in `Wide`
format. You can set one, both or none of these settings.

<h2 id="min_bytes_to_rebalance_partition_over_jbod">
  min\_bytes\_to\_rebalance\_partition\_over\_jbod
</h2>

<SettingsInfoBlock type="UInt64" default_value="0" />

Sets minimal amount of bytes to enable balancing when distributing new big
parts over volume disks [JBOD](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Non-RAID_drive_architectures).

Possible values:

* Positive integer.
* `0` — Balancing is disabled.

**Usage**

The value of the `min_bytes_to_rebalance_partition_over_jbod` setting should
not be less than the value of the
[max\_bytes\_to\_merge\_at\_max\_space\_in\_pool](/docs/reference/settings/merge-tree-settings/max-bytes#max_bytes_to_merge_at_max_space_in_pool)
/ 1024. Otherwise, ClickHouse throws an exception.
